Hi,
How can i use the e-mail notifications on SQL Server
without installing Outlook on the SQLServer Hosts. I have
a mixed environment SQL7/2000.

Thanks
Dinesh.T.K.

2002-08-07, 7:23 pm

Celso,

SQL2000 mail requires that Outlook be
installed.(http://support.microsoft.com/defaul...b;en-us;q263556)

Alternative would be to use CDONTS.More details at
http://support.microsoft.com/defaul...b;en-us;Q312839

If you are looking for a SQL Mail replacement that does not use Outlook or
MAPI see XPSMTP, info and free download available at
http://sqldev.net/xp/xpsmtp.htm
